Vijayawada, Nov 8 (UNI) Highlighting the farmers problems in the country and asking the Centre to hike MSP of paddy to Rs 1,000 per quintal on par with wheat, the intended third front UNPA will organise 'rythu garjana' (farmers' roar) stir in the city on November 24, TDP General Secretary Kadiam Srihari said today.

Addressing a press conference here, he said about ten lakh farmers would participate in the agitation. UNPA leaders N Chandrababu Naidu, Mulayam Singh Yadav and others would also take part, he added.

Mr Srihari demanded the UPA at the Centre and the Andhra Pradesh government to implement the recommendations of eminent agriculturist scientist M S Swaminathan committee, which had been constituted by the Centre.

If the recommendations were implemented, the farming community would benefit to a larger extent, he claimed.

The TDP leader charged that the Rajasekhara Reddy Government had totally failed to address the problems of the farmers in the state.

The Centre should also hike the MSP of other crops like maize, groundnut and sugarcane, he added.
